Spring Cloud构建微服务架构中消息驱动的微服务是什么
一、消息驱动微服务概述
消息驱动的微服务是指构建在Spring Cloud架构之上的一种微服务架构,它将消息驱动作为其基础,将微服务之间的通信以消息的形式进行传递,从而实现多个微服务之间的交互。消息驱动的微服务架构是在Spring Cloud架构之上构建的,它可以帮助开发者构建可靠、可扩展、可管理的微服务架构,从而提高系统的可用性、稳定性和可扩展性。
二、消息驱动微服务的优势
消息驱动的微服务架构具有许多优势,其中包括:
1、可靠性:消息驱动的微服务架构可以实现微服务之间的可靠性,从而提高系统的可用性。
2、可扩展性:消息驱动的微服务架构可以实现微服务之间的可扩展性,从而提高系统的可扩展性。
3、可管理性:消息驱动的微服务架构可以实现微服务之间的可管理性,从而提高系统的可管理性。
三、消息驱动微服务的实现
消息驱动的微服务架构可以通过使用消息中间件来实现,消息中间件是一种消息传递系统,它可以实现多个微服务之间的消息传递,从而实现微服务之间的交互。消息中间件可以使用Spring Cloud Stream、Apache Kafka、RabbitMQ等技术实现。
例如,可以使用Spring Cloud Stream技术实现消息驱动的微服务架构,Spring Cloud Stream是一个基于消息中间件的框架,它可以帮助开发者快速构建可靠、可扩展、可管理的微服务架构。Spring Cloud Stream可以使用以下代码来实现消息驱动的微服务架构:
猜您想看
-
怎么用Python解决猴子吃桃问题
问题描述猴子吃...
2023年07月21日 -
如何在CS:GO中禁用Fog模式?
如何在CS:G...
2023年04月17日 -
Python如何一键转化代码为流程图
Python代...
2023年07月23日 -
EasyGBD访问SD卡目录报open failed: EACCES (Permission denied)如何解决
一、EACCE...
2023年05月25日 -
Java深度优先遍历和广度优先遍历怎么理解
什么是深度优先...
2023年07月22日 -
如何在宝塔中设置文件夹访问权限
SEO软文:宝...
2023年05月08日